Bekah

For eight years, Rebekah Manley ran the Texas Center for the Book and continues to nurture literacy, reading and library partnerships with the Lone Star State and the Library of Congress.

She authored her debut book Alexandra and the Awful, Awkward, No Fun, Truly Bad Dates: A Picture Book Parody for Adults and is the founder of Brave Tutu.

Bekah delights in supporting and empowering creatives. She holds her Master of Fine Arts in Children’s Literature from Hollins University, writes for all ages and teaches workshops online and across the United States.

Familiar with the laughs, tears, and the struggle of navigating the dating scene, Rebekah holds friendship and “feeling seen” close to her heart.

While creating her company, she realized one of the strongest women in her corner was herself. Originally, Love, Bekah stemmed from heartbreak. She channeled abundant support and wrote the cards she needed for healing.

Instead of keeping that power to herself, Bekah set out to share it with the world. Delightfully, her team finds inspiration in empowering others and cultivating creativity.
